Traveler's Choice: Bossest Beach -- Fernando de Noronha, Brazil
On this dramatically beautiful Atlantic island off Brazil’s coast—a UNESCO World Heritage Site—is this stunner, a small, symmetrical half-moon of sunburnt sand, backed by a cliff of jade-green rainforest. And getting there is an adventure: it’s accessible only by boat—or a step-ladder that plunges through vertical volcanic rock.
